Introduction

L’Occitane en Provence’s Shea Butter Hand Cream is a flagship skincare hero, acclaimed for its rich, comforting formula and remarkable capacity to soothe very dry and cracked hands. Crafted from 20% Shea Butter, it’s part of a clean beauty tradition rooted in fair trade sourcing from women’s cooperatives in Burkina Faso, aligning luxury skincare with ethical production values (InStyle, Wikipedia).

Quality Standards

High Shea Butter Concentration & Natural Ingredients

Formulated with 20% fair-trade shea butter, rich in Omega-6, this hand cream also includes beta-glucan and rapeseed sterols to soothe, hydrate, and fortify skin barrier strength (Wikipedia, loccitane.com). Based on the ISO 16128 standard, it’s 95–97% natural origin and excludes parabens, silicones, and phthalates (loccitane.com).

Texture & Absorption

Despite its thickness, many reviewers note the cream absorbs quickly without leaving greasy residue, with a light, floral scent derived from jasmine and ylang‑ylang oils (Prettygreentea). It’s reported to deliver 8+ hours of hydration, even through handwashing routines ().

Dermatological and Ethical Credentials

Produced in L’Occitane’s Provence labs, the brand adheres to Ecocert sourcing standards, avoids animal testing, and supports fair-trade sourcing of shea butter from Burkina Faso women’s cooperatives (Wikipedia).
